FIRST COLONY MUD 9: EPA violation history, explained
FIRST COLONY MUD 9's only violations on record are reporting or monitoring lapses, not a contaminant or treatment-technique failure EPA classifies as health-based. Population served: 7,818, over 2,606 connections.
Ranked against every other system in this dataset
FIRST COLONY MUD 9 has 1 violation on record in total, 0 of thems health-based - ranking it 12,376th of 12,903 systems by violation count, the 4th percentile nationally.
How FIRST COLONY MUD 9 compares within TX
TX's 1,633 covered systems average 6.7 health-based violations each; FIRST COLONY MUD 9 carries 0, not more than typical for the state. See the lead and copper guide for why lead counts differently.
Most recent violation on record
The last violation EPA has on record for FIRST COLONY MUD 9 is from 2007-01-05. Last reported to EPA: 06/26/2026.
What this data is and is not
FIRST COLONY MUD 9's numbers here come from its own required reporting to EPA under the Safe Drinking Water Act, not from an independent test of your glass of water. This record - 0 health-based violations on file for FIRST COLONY MUD 9 - stops at the meter and cannot see household plumbing on the other side of it.
